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
74 39 50009524407 73783370 1067899
99975267 8432388915 3046
99975267 8432388915 3046
2253 0419 835
All about undefined
Interested in learning more?
99975267 8432388915 3046
2253 0419 835
See more
6371 442 5406
1720 193193714 7111 8627
See more
47 53
02673761 0307534482 59582 331666179
See more